The price of a Rolex GMT-Master II in white gold with diamonds starts well over $111,000. This figure, while substantial, reflects the exceptional quality of materials, the intricate craftsmanship, and the inherent rarity of such a timepiece. Several factors influence the precise cost, including the carat weight and setting style of the diamonds, the specific dial configuration (e.g., the presence of a bezel with diamonds), and the condition of the watch. Variations in market demand and retailer markup can also contribute to price fluctuations.
